表格数据怎么变可视化格式
-
变换表格数据为可视化格式是数据分析和数据展示的重要步骤。通过将数据转换为图表、图形或其他可视化方式,可以更直观地展示数据之间的关系和趋势。以下是一些常见的表格数据变换为可视化格式的方法:
一、柱状图和条形图
柱状图和条形图非常适合展示各种类别之间的比较。在数据表中,如果有一列是类别(如产品名称、地区或时间段),另一列是数值(如销售额、数量),则可以将这些数据转换为柱状图或条形图进行可视化。
二、折线图
折线图通常用于展示随时间变化的数据趋势。如果数据表中包含时间序列数据,可以将其转换为折线图,以便更直观地显示数据随时间的变化。
三、散点图
散点图适合展示两个变量之间的关系。如果数据表中有两列数值数据,可以将它们转换为散点图,以便分析它们之间的相关性或趋势。
四、饼图
饼图适合展示各部分占整体的比例。如果数据表中有一列数据表示各部分的比例或占比,可以将其转换为饼图,更直观地显示各部分在整体中的比重。
五、热力图
热力图适合展示两个维度数据之间的关系,并且通过颜色深浅来表示数值大小。如果数据表中包含两个维度数据,可以将其转换为热力图,以便更清晰地展示数据之间的相关性。
六、雷达图
雷达图适合展示多个变量之间的比较。如果数据表中有多个变量,可以将其转换为雷达图,以便在同一个图中比较各个变量的取值情况。
以上是一些常见的表格数据转换为可视化格式的方法,通过选择合适的图表类型和工具,可以更好地展示和分析数据,从而帮助我们更好地理解数据之间的关系和规律。
1年前 -
将表格数据转换为可视化格式通常是使用数据可视化工具或编程语言来实现的。以下是几种常用的方法来将表格数据转换为可视化格式:
-
使用Excel或Google表格:Excel和Google表格都提供了各种图表类型,可以轻松地将表格数据转换为可视化格式。用户可以直接在电子表格中选择数据,然后通过插入图表功能选择合适的图表类型,如柱状图、折线图、饼图等。
-
使用数据可视化工具:有许多专门的数据可视化工具,如Tableau、Power BI、Google Data Studio等,这些工具可以帮助用户更专业地将表格数据转换为各种形式的可视化图表。用户可以通过简单拖放操作选择数据字段和图表类型,生成漂亮的可视化图表。
-
使用编程语言:对于有编程经验的用户,可以使用编程语言如Python的Matplotlib、Seaborn、Plotly库、R语言的ggplot2库等来将表格数据转换为可视化格式。通过编写代码,用户可以更加灵活地控制图表的样式和内容。
-
选择合适的图表类型:在将表格数据转换为可视化格式时,用户需要根据数据的特点选择合适的图表类型。例如,对于时间序列数据可以使用折线图或面积图,对比不同类别数据可以使用柱状图或饼图,展示数据分布可以使用直方图或箱线图。
-
添加交互功能:在生成可视化图表时,可以考虑添加交互功能,使用户能够通过鼠标悬停或点击等方式交互查看数据细节。这样可以让用户更深入地分析数据,发现隐藏的规律和趋势。
总的来说,将表格数据转换为可视化格式可以帮助用户更直观地理解数据,发现数据之间的关系和规律,从而做出更准确的决策和预测。通过选择合适的工具和图表类型,以及添加交互功能,可以让数据可视化更加生动和有说服力。
1年前 -
-
将表格数据可视化
1. 介绍
在数据分析和数据展示过程中,将表格数据转换为可视化格式是十分重要的。通过可视化,我们可以更直观地理解数据的分布、趋势和关联,从而做出更准确的分析和决策。本文将介绍如何将表格数据转换为常见的可视化格式,比如折线图、柱状图、散点图、箱线图等。
2. 准备工作
在进行数据可视化之前,首先需要准备数据。通常我们会将数据存储在Excel或CSV等格式的文件中,可以使用Python中的Pandas库来读取和处理这些数据。假设我们有以下表格数据:
姓名 年龄 成绩 小明 20 85 小红 22 78 小刚 21 92 小美 19 88 3. 折线图
折线图适合展示数据随时间或序列变化的趋势。在Python中,可以使用Matplotlib库来绘制折线图。以下是一个简单的折线图示例:
import matplotlib.pyplot as plt names = ['小明', '小红', '小刚', '小美'] ages = [20, 22, 21, 19] grades = [85, 78, 92, 88] plt.plot(names, ages, label='年龄') plt.plot(names, grades, label='成绩') plt.xlabel('姓名') plt.ylabel('数值') plt.title('成绩和年龄变化图') plt.legend() plt.show()运行以上代码,便可得到一个展示了姓名、年龄和成绩变化的折线图。
4. 柱状图
柱状图适合比较不同类别数据之间的差异。同样使用Matplotlib库,可以很容易地绘制柱状图。以下是一个简单的柱状图示例:
import matplotlib.pyplot as plt names = ['小明', '小红', '小刚', '小美'] grades = [85, 78, 92, 88] plt.bar(names, grades) plt.xlabel('姓名') plt.ylabel('成绩') plt.title('成绩柱状图') plt.show()运行以上代码,便可得到一个展示了姓名和成绩之间差异的柱状图。
5. 散点图
散点图适合展示两个变量之间的关联关系。同样使用Matplotlib库,可以绘制散点图。以下是一个简单的散点图示例:
import matplotlib.pyplot as plt ages = [20, 22, 21, 19] grades = [85, 78, 92, 88] plt.scatter(ages, grades) plt.xlabel('年龄') plt.ylabel('成绩') plt.title('年龄与成绩关联散点图') plt.show()运行以上代码,便可得到一个展示了年龄与成绩关联关系的散点图。
6. 箱线图
箱线图适合展示数据的分布和离散程度。同样使用Matplotlib库,可以绘制箱线图。以下是一个简单的箱线图示例:
import matplotlib.pyplot as plt grades = [85, 78, 92, 88] plt.boxplot(grades) plt.ylabel('成绩') plt.title('成绩箱线图') plt.show()运行以上代码,便可得到一个展示了成绩分布和离散程度的箱线图。
7. 结论
通过以上介绍,我们了解了如何将表格数据转换为折线图、柱状图、散点图和箱线图等常见的可视化格式。在实际应用中,可以根据数据类型和分析目的选择合适的可视化方式,提高数据分析的效率和准确性。希望本文对你有所帮助!
1年前